Output acba837e6d65d11d7073f3d6ce8b03e3ac5b208ee0ccb8c99fabd0f2e71340a2:14

value
51000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821fe55a4b404872411cc76659b8b571dc2940f9 OP_EQUAL
address
3DZ3yeZCaNX9Lx5FYeeaq383Huhx2PuKHA
transaction
acba837e6d65d11d7073f3d6ce8b03e3ac5b208ee0ccb8c99fabd0f2e71340a2
confirmations
500855
spent
true